Tiamara

The Tiamara region is called so for the largest state in the region called the Timaran Empire. The region was previously known as Usum before the empire renamed the region. Home to this area is the other states called the Kingdom of Fena, The Kingdom of Damamin, The nomads of Maralars, Verano Kingdom, The Amara Republic, and the Joint Kingdom of Sela-Dunkhaz. The region is rich with many unique regions all of which are all well adapted to the many chromatic dragons that live in the area, which suits the Timaran Empire as they are the only nation with dragons incorporated into their army.   The Tiamara region is also known for the strange effects it has on the people who live there. Death may just be the beginning for some in the region as there is a chance for a person to become a Hellcursed or an Elyos. Individuals once they die can be reborn with hellish or celestial powers becoming what is known elsewhere as Tieflings and Aasimar. No one knows why this happens but to those that do it is seen as a blessing or a curse. Throughout most of the region; Elyos (Aasimar) are more respected, and the Hellcursed (Tieflings) are feared due to their respective looks that come with the changes. Their looks are also determined by where they experience their rebirth. If an Elyos is reborn in a marsh or swamp they will often have powers associated with acid, and their skin, hair, and eyes reflect the colors of the marsh. Hellcursed also develops acidic powers, and take on the colors of the land as well but will also develop horns, fangs, and tails that mimic the animals that live there.   Another strange feature of the land are the ancient obsielks that dot the countryside. Strange weather and powerful monsters gather around these structures which many scholars attribute these to be an ancient experiment by wizards of old but the truth is very little is known about them.

Geography

The geography of Tiamara is quite diverse despite its relatively small area when compared to the Entwining Sea. There are many locations that the Empire of Tiamara control or overlaps with the other nations found in this region. These are major features that can be found in and around the region.  

Halcyon Plains

Stretching from the southern edge of the Emerald Woods all the way to the Dusk Marsh lies the vast golden fields of the Halcyon Plains. Many farming communities of the Timaran Empire are found here and are the breadbasket for the empire. The largest settlement and seat of power is the city of Dorvorin where the High Dragon General of the Crimson Wings makes it her base of operations. A large portion of the population of the empire lives here in farming communities or in family-owned home farms.  
 

The Emerald Woods

Encompassing the Dunkhar Range it once belonging to the elves of Selavar, it is now the number one source of lumber to the empire. The Timarian Empire controls the southern portion and most of the eastern portion of this vast forest. The forest is filled with ancient trees that are supposed to be older than many of the elves that once used to call this home, and is home to many ancient creatures that now stalk outside the old cities of the elves. The city of Selya, the oldest elven city before the empire conquered it, is home to the High Dragon General of the Emerald Claws.  
 

The Frozen Forest

Found along the base of the Dunkhar Range and surrounded by the Emerald Woods this strange forest is made up of regular trees, and ice that grows like trees. It is forever winter here, with many theories among scholars as to why this occurs. One suggests that it touches upon the plane of ice and thus could be a thin part of the material plane to the ice one. Another theory is that it leads to the winter court of the Seelie and they have claimed it as their own. Other theories suggest it has something to do with the weather of the Dunkhar Range and the temperature of the earth itself but no one knows for sure. A sect of druids and elves make this area their home and embrace the winter landscape as part of their religions.  
 

Azure Desert

Found stretching east from the Halocyn Plains to the unknown lands beyond lies the vast Azure Desert. Named so for the crystal blue skies that shine overhead, and for the blue crystal dust found in the sand that in the morning and evening shine a deep blue. Home to many nomadic tribes it also holds the infamous Morlock Prison that serves as both a holding place for the most dangerous criminals in the Timaran Empire and as a fort along the border. The Amara republic also calls large sections of the Azure Desert homeland, and Amarians also serve as guides for caravans through the beautiful but harsh desert.  
 

Dusk Marsh

A maze of rivers and streams that flow out of the nearby mountains and ice fields the land can no longer hold the water and has become a vast marsh supporting a unique ecosystem. The nomads of Maralars are often composed of Hellcursed who find themselves no longer welcomed in the other kingdoms and the empire. Many other intelligent creatures and races make the area their home among the Mangrove trees, and ancient ruins that now dot the landscape.  
 

Ice fields

Found all over Tiamara are the giant ice fields that form around the mountain ranges such as the Silver Paw Ice Field. These harsh environments are treasured by the people who live near them for the near-endless supply of ice they are able to gather and the freshwater that they provide like in the Azure Desert. These areas are home to clans of Frost Giants, and their pet Rehmorhazs as well to large flights of white dragons. The people living in these areas tend to be reserved but are some of the greatest hunters found in Tiamara.  

Dunkhar Range

The northern chain of mountains that stretch east to west that forms the northern boundary of the Timaran Empire and home to the former kingdom of Dunkhar-Khaz. Home to the dwarves of Dunkhar-Khaz until they were conquered in 578 A.D. and were forced to flee to the northern slopes. Where they settled in the hills and joined together with the elves to form the Joint Empire of Sela-Dunkhaz. The Range holds vast minerals of wealth as well as provides the greatest foundries for the empire. Many craftsmen flock to the empire-held cities of the Dunkhar to hone their skills with dwarven smiths.  

Lowlands

The sprawling coastline of the area filled with rolling hills, long beaches, and safe coves and harbors. Many coastal towns and cities are found here engaging with active trade with ships coming out from the Entwining Sea. Many villages are also found along the roads servicing the many merchants that travel through these areas. Many small farms and ranches can be found in this area as well offering a pleasant view for many who travel this part of the empire and region.  

Highlands

Found exclusively within the center of the empire are the highlands. Nestled here are the oldest cities within the empire as well as the capital city from which the Emperor and Empress reside. Many of the nobles and generals of the empire live in this area making it the hub of the empire.  

Twilight Range

Found along the southern edge butting up against the Azure Desert and the Dusk Marsh. It is home to many ancient ruins and monsters that have taken refuge in them. Very little is known about this dangerous region.  

Mount Tabal

A tall mountain found in the middle of the Azure Desert surrounded by an ice field. It is held sacred to the Amarans and many other desert dwellers as the fountain of life. The mountain can be seen from many miles out in the desert and is used as a point of navigation when it can be seen.  

Draco Grin Gulf

The large gulf is named so for the mouth shape it forms in the landmass. Many islands and towns are found in this area bordering the gulf and the lowlands.  

Tia Lakes

Found in the center of the empire, these bodies of water hold the land that surrounds the capital of the empire, making it extremely difficult for any army hoping to topple the empire. Large communities are found all over the lake servicing the many summer homes found here as well as the capital itself.

History

The History of Tiamara is the history of the Empire. As a collection of small villages clustered around the Tia lakes, there could not be a more simple beginning for the mighty empire that rules the region today. These small villages grew over time developing the center isle into a defensible city now known as Tiamata. It was here as the villages grew into the singular city that the divine dragon goddess known as Tiamat made herself known through her prophet, a red dragonborn called Skargarve the Blooded. He preached of her order, of how she could in those early chaotic days bring to knee all those who sought to sow discord in the land.   The people were taken in by his word, and a mighty temple which has become known as the Lair of the Dragon Queen, Pentachroma. The teachings of her wisdom spread and many came to flock under her banner of prosperity and order. Not all took kindly to this such as the Elven kingdoms and the Kingdom of Damamin. They fought against the fledgling nation and sought to rid the worship of Tiamat from the lands. They marched against the city of Tiamata and laid siege to the city for several months. The inhabitants were starving but did not give up for in that hour of desperation Tiamat sent five of her most fearsome children to defend the city. Their names are not spoken in the common tongue and thus are referred to only by their color. Crimson, Emerald, Sapphire, Onyx, and Peral these five dragons swept the invaders back and the day was won.   Tiamat impressed with the devotion of her followers entered into a pact with rulers of the city allowing her children to fight alongside them and thus the mighty Dragoons were formed. Those who first entered into the pact also became blessed and were transformed into the first Ascended Dragonborn. The first King and Queen were elected King Jahel Drakhon, and Queen Alexandra Drakhon, and the birth of the kingdom was complete. Under the guidance and direction of the Church of Tiamat, and working alongside her children as well the many-colored Dragonflight was formed, and much of the territory of Tiamara was conquered. After lands refused to give in to the demands of the King and Queen they would face the Dragonflights, and dragoons, as well as the well-trained army of Timara as they brought the teaching of their goddess with them. After such places were conquered they were rebuilt and the inhabitants embraced the worship of the dragon goddess. Such as it was with many of the City-State Coast cities of the Draco Grin Gulf, that allied with each other but were no match the superior force of dragons and armies of the Empire.   All of this nearly came to an end when a joint force from all the other kingdoms worked together to march on Tiamata but ultimately while marching through a narrow pass along the lakes the brilliant King and Queen led their forces and smashed against the united front of allied kingdoms against the shores of the Tia Lakes. Since then many of the kingdoms after their loss became vassals and the Empire of Timara was born. The Empire has brought order to a once chaotic region. There are those that still do try to resist the Empire such as the joint kingdom of elves and dwarves known as Sela-Dunkhaz, and there are tribes that roam the borders such as those who live in the Twilight Range and Dusk marsh but these pose little threat to the whole of the Empire itself. Many of these people have come to see the ideals of the Empire such as the Elven Dragoon Sila Treerunner who help the Empire enter into the Emerald Woods and pass by the magical barriers of the elves. She was awarded her own command and Dragon for showing such commitment to the Empire and continues to manage the region for the Empire since her noble actions.   Many forget of those dark lawless days and take for granted the peace that the Empire has crafted and maintained for the last hundred years. While there are disputes that occur among the vassal kingdoms, and within the Empire itself, no greater period of time has existed.  

Races of Timara

  Humans: The most populous race in the region they can be found all over in each kingdom except for the Joint-Kingdom of Sela-Dunkhaz. Humans in the Empire of Timara make up most of the ruling class.  
  Dwarves: Found mostly in the Joint-Kingdom of Sela-Dunkhaz and in their former cities now controlled by the empire. Many have deep hatred to distrust of their elven allies with most of them blaming the lack of will of the elves to fight for the fall of their kingdom. Many hold a fond hate towards the Empire and Humans in general and hate their kin that have stayed behind and now work for the Empire. To them, they are the greatest traitors.  
  Elves: Found mostly in the Joint-Kingdom of Sela-Dunkhaz, many of them resent having to flee from their homeland, and having to join forces with the dwarves to keep the Empire at bay. However, like their unlikely dwarven allies, they share a deep hatred towards humans and the Empire. They continue to remain aloof from the rest of the kingdoms and rarely reach out still reeling from the betrayal of one of their own who joined the Empire and lead the assault on their forest bastions.  
  Hellcursed (Tiefling): Little is understood about the energies that transform a person as they are dying into one of the Hellcursed outside of the fact that the environment they transform in affects their physical look and powers they received. Hated among all the nations they are outcasts and most try to conceal their transformation or journey to Mara to join the many tribes of Hellcursed that live there.  
  Eylos (Aasimar): Little is understood about the energies that transform a person as they are dying into one of the Eylos outside of the fact that the environment they transform in affects their physical look and powers they received. Thought to be angels or blessed by the gods or god, they are elevated in many nations and even have their own nation known as Fena where all Eylos are welcomed. Many places warmly received them and ask for blessings from them in the hopes their own blessings rub off on them.  
  True Dragonborn: Born between natural-born Dragonborn they can trace their ancestor to their dragon progenitor. The Chromatic Dragonborn (Red, Blue, Green, Black, White) are praised and are viewed as children of the dragons and of Tiamat herself. The Metallic Dragonborn (Gold, Silver, Brass, Copper, Bronze) are dispiesed in the Empire and are often killed on site as bounties on their heads are high. Outside the Empire, the Chromatic are hated and hunted, and the Metallic are harbored or protected.  
  Ascended Dragonborn: Found only in the empire, for those soldiers who prove their worth to the empire are blessed into becoming Dragonborn. The ascended carry the brand of Tiamat and the Empire on their skin in the form of a brand or tattoo and are to be treated with high honor and respect. In the Empire, there are only Chromatic Ascended Dragonborn, and there are no reports of any Metallic Ascended Dragonborn in the region.  
  Amarians: A strange race that is made up of only females, and tends to have blue skin. As they mate with other races to reproduce their offspring will often take on different physical aspects of their mate. An Amarian that mates with an Elf may take on some of the grace, ears, and keen eyes while keeping the blue skin, and charismatic charm that most Amarians carry with them. Their offspring is always female and they value the freedom to travel and can be found in most of the other nations working as diplomats, bards, or merchants.  
  Gnomes: Rare to find they have been known to make their homes deep in the Emerald Woods and avoid the other races. The few gnomes that are seen in the land are often scholars or scouts gathering information for curiosity's sake or to help the gnomes prepare in case their communities are ever discovered.  
  Halflings: Found mostly in the Lowlands and the Highlands they are slaves in the Empire and are valued as servants by many of the rich. Many halflings serve a home or a master and perform many tasks throughout the Empire. Outside of the Empire, Halflings can be found in a hillside or farming communities forming the base of agriculture in many of the other nations.  
  Half-Elves: Rare and hated by both the Empire and the Elves of Sela-Dunkhaz they are viewed as half-breeds by the xenophobic humans of the Empire, and the enigmatic Elves who see it as a betray of their people. Half-Elves are welcomed in the Amara Republic and the Kingdom of Fena, for they are often seen as proof that love transcends the races. Very few Half-Elf communities exist along the empire and Half-Elves are often by themselves.  
  Half-Orcs: Tribes of Orcs can be found in the Ice Fields and the Twilight Range but little is known of their culture and society. The few Half-Orcs that roam the edges of the Empire and the other kingdoms are often met with distrust due to the rampant stories of Orc Hordes, the rumors of the Orcish brutality that is found in many tales.
